What is Sicbo? Overview and Game Elements
Sicbo is a dice game that allows players to wager on various outcomes based on the result of three dice rolled simultaneously. The game's layout features a table with multiple betting options, each offering different payouts. Players can bet on simple outcomes like the total of the three dice (high or low) or more complex bets involving specific numbers appearing on the dice. This variety keeps players engaged and allows them to tailor their strategies based on their betting preferences.
The Role of Dice in Sicbo
Around the Sicbo table, three six-sided dice are used to create 216 possible combinations (6 x 6 x 6 = 216). The lowest possible total is 3 (which occurs when all three dice show 1), while the highest is 18 (when all three show 6). The outcome of each round is determined by the total score of the three dice, with players betting on either the total or specific combinations.
Casino Layout: Understanding the Betting Table
The Sicbo betting table is structured for clarity, featuring designated areas for different types of bets. The central part showcases a grid indicating the total points from 4 to 17 and has larger sections for the two most common bets: high (11-17) and low (4-10). In addition, there are areas for betting on pairs, triples, and specific numbers. Familiarizing oneself with the layout is crucial for effective gameplay, as it allows players to navigate their betting options smoothly during a game session.
Sicbo Game Rules and Strategies
Basic Rules for New Players
The rules of Sicbo are straightforward, making the game welcoming for newcomers. Players begin by choosing a betting area on the table and placing their bets. Once all bets are placed, the dealer will shake the dice in a container. After the shake, the container is revealed, and players check the results against their bets. Winning bets are paid according to the payout ratios detailed on the betting table.
Types of Bets and Payout Ratios
In Sicbo, players have various betting options, including:
- High/Low bets: Bet on whether the total will be high (11-17) or low (4-10).
- Specific Total: Predict the precise total sum of the three dice.
- Triples: Bet on all three dice showing the same number.
- Doubles: Wager on a specific combination of two of the three dice.
The payouts vary based on the probability of the bets landing, with high/low bets generally offering lower payouts compared to more specific predictions like triples, which provide the highest returns due to their rarity.

Understanding the House Edge
The house edge in Sicbo varies depending on the type of bet made. Betting on high and low typically has a house edge of around 2.78%, while more complex bets like specific triples can soar to over 30%. Knowing the house edge allows players to choose their bets wisely, prioritizing those with better odds and lower edges.

Responsible Gambling: Playing Sicbo Wisely
Setting Limits and Managing Your Bankroll
Bankroll management is fundamental when playing Sicbo. Players should set time and money limits before starting and respect them. This practice ensures that gambling remains a form of entertainment rather than a source of stress or financial difficulty.
Recognizing Problem Gambling Behaviors
Being aware of problem gambling signs is essential. Players should look out for behaviors such as betting more than intended, chasing losses, and neglecting personal responsibilities. Recognizing these signs early can help players seek support and reduce harm.
